Function of vasohibin-2 and the mechanism of alternative splicing in triple-negative breast cancer
Objective·To explore the role of vasohibin-2 (VASH2) in the regulation of proliferation and metastasis of triple-negative breast cancer (TNBC) cells, and explore the mechanism of VASH2 in the occurrence and development of TNBC through regulation of gene expression and alternative splicing.Methods·TC...
